Beloved Mascot Sissi of Quinta Vigia Passes Away at 11
Madeira GuideSissi, the cherished canine mascot of Quinta Vigia in Madeira, has passed away at the age of 11, leaving a legacy of love and companionship.
Sissi, the beloved dog known as the mascot of Quinta Vigia, has sadly passed away at the age of 11. Her passing was announced by Afonso Albuquerque, son of the Regional Government President, Miguel Albuquerque. Afonso shared a heartfelt farewell to Sissi on social media, expressing his deep affection and sorrow.
"The best dog the world could give me, Sissi. I hope someday we can meet again, my love," Afonso wrote in his emotional tribute. Sissi was a familiar and endearing presence at Quinta Vigia, winning the hearts of many with her friendly nature.
Quinta Vigia, the official residence of the President of the Regional Government of Madeira, is a place of political significance but also a cultural landmark for locals and tourists alike. Sissi's role as the mascot added a warm, personal touch to this historic location.
